    Amphibolite from Cape Cod, Massachusetts Garnet bearing amphibolite from Val di Fleres, Italy. Amphibolite (/ æ m ˈ f ɪ b ə l aɪ t /) is a metamorphic rock that contains amphibole, especially hornblende and actinolite, as well as plagioclase feldspar, but with little or no quartz.

    The amphibolite facies is a facies of medium pressure and average to high temperature. It is named after amphiboles that form under such circumstances.     The facies are named after the metamorphic rock formed under those facies conditions from basalt. [79] The particular mineral assemblage is somewhat dependent on the composition of that protolith, so that (for example) the amphibolite facies of a marble will not be identical with the amphibolite facies of a pellite.

    Mineral inclusions (poikiloblastic texture): [17] a mineral that is formed at a lower P-T condition is included in another mineral that is formed at a higher P-T condition. For example, in thin section examination, biotite crystal is included in a garnet grain, so biotite is considered to be formed at an earlier time. Peak metamorphism
